I am a current English PhD student at Northeastern University in Boston, MA. My research primarily focuses on annotated, nineteenth-century American cookbooks and domestic manuals. In my work, I primarily use Digital Humanities methods such as text analysis in combination with archival work. I currently am working on developing a digital archive of annotated, nineteenth-century recipes.
